  1. Thanks for the Welcome Thank you to those who replied to my post. You might be interested to know the yellow Foxbat is back in the air after 3 of us spent most of Tuesday replacing the windscreen. Not a difficult job but quite fiddly, lots of rivets to be carefully drilled out and just as carefully replaced. Cost around $500 for us, (we have a tame LAME/Level 2) don't know what a professional would charge. Incidentally, the old windscreen doesn't appear to be of the best quality plastic - 18 months old and already showing UV (?) discolouration as well as the cracking. Regards, Bob
